3 Ways to Clean Sneakers

By Matthew Lynch
October 13, 2023
0
Spread the love

Sneakers are an essential component of everyone’s wardrobe. They come in various designs, colors, and materials, which can be customized to suit individual preferences and tastes. Given their versatility and stylishness, it’s no wonder the sneaker culture has become so popular in recent years. However, the fun of owning sneakers often comes with a price – keeping them clean.

Dirty sneakers are not only unsightly but can lead to bacterial growth and odor. There is no one-size-fits-all solution for cleaning sneakers, as different methods work best for different materials. In this article, we explore three effective ways to clean your sneakers without causing damage.

1. Hand Washing with Soap and Water

This method works well for canvas, fabric, or nylon sneakers and is quite straightforward:

– Remove the laces from your sneakers and soak them in warm soapy water.

– Mix a small amount of gentle detergent with warm water in a bowl.

– Using a soft brush (e.g., an old toothbrush), gently scrub the surface of your sneakers, applying more soapy water as needed.

– Rinse thoroughly using cold water to ensure all soap residue is removed.

– Air dry your shoes by placing them in a well-ventilated area away from direct sunlight.

2. Machine Washing

Machine washing can be used to clean specific types of shoes including canvas and fabric ones, but ensure you check the manufacturer’s guidelines first:

– Remove the laces from your sneakers and place them in a mesh laundry bag or pillowcase.

– Place the shoes in a separate laundry bag or pillowcase to protect them during washing.

– Add some gentle detergent to the washing machine and set it on a delicate cycle with cold water.

– After washing, allow your sneakers to air dry in a well-ventilated area away from direct sunlight.

3. Dry Cleaning

Leather or suede sneakers usually require special care and should not be cleaned using water or the washing machine. Dry cleaning is the safest method for these materials:

– Use a soft brush to remove dirt and dust from your sneakers’ surface.

– Apply a leather or suede cleaner to the shoes by following the instructions on the cleaner’s label.

– After applying the cleaner, use a clean, dry cloth to buff your sneakers, restoring their original shine and color.

– Make sure you use sneaker-specific products for leather or suede shoes, as other cleaners may cause unwanted damage.

In conclusion, sneaker maintenance is crucial in preserving their appearance and longevity. Hand washing with soap and water, machine washing, or dry cleaning are three effective methods of cleaning your sneakers without causing harm. Always check the manufacturer’s guidelines and use appropriate products to maintain your beloved kicks. That way, you can continue expressing your individuality through your stylish sneakers for years to come.
